Default Clomid CD21 results 91.1!!

am currently on my 2nd round of Clomid 50mg after ttc for18 months.

I missed my 1st CD21 progsterone test as I had to go back to my hometown to visit a sick relative.

I've just had my 2nd month CD21 (actually taken on CD20 due to Good Friday) and the reading was 91.1!!! I was expecting a reading of 30 or so. Is this too high?

I am currently am on CD25 with a bit of brown CM yesterday and today. Not all the time just when I wipe. Is CD25 too early for AF or can Clomid shorten your cycle? I'm usually around 33 days. I have sore breasts also but this could also be AF.

I did not track my temperature or use an ovulation kit. Just bd'd every two to three day for the entire month!!

Sorry for all the questions but I'm new to this.

Thanks

Default Re: Clomid CD21 results 91.1!!

Your progesterone levels are really good! I don't think you have to worry about them being too high, you would only worry if they were too low. I believe clomid will usually lengthen your cycle instead of shortening it, because it can help to lengthen your luteal phase. It could be implantation spotting. And sore breasts can be a sign of AF or PG.

When are you going to test?
